We used Open Space to facilitate the meetup. We had 5 topics spread across 3 rounds of 20 minutes each, forming W-T-W-H-R:

Topic board: DONE!

Topics and schedule were:

Round 1: 7:50 PM–8:10 PM

  • W: Scrum Master meetup: a retrospective exercise
  • T: Change request management
  • W: What is Agile Model Driven Development?
  • H: Enterprise Agile Metrics?
  • R: Do you need to follow Agile by the book or you just need to pick specific concepts that may apply to your team?

Round 2: 8:15 PM–8:35 PM

  • W: Distributed teams: how do you sync up?
  • T: Competing priorities
  • W: How do we gauge the team’s motivation?
  • H: Is it possible to apply Agile practice to recruitment process?
  • R: Is Agile applicable for group-up projects/tech upgrades/etc?

Round 3: 8:40 PM–9:00 PM

  • W: Product Owner
  • T: How to gauge team performance/improvement?
  • W: Agile: Pros & Cons
  • H: Story points sizing: what are the best practices in case of a tie?
  • R: SAFe

Agile Philippines meetups happen every last Wednesday of a month. This is a community event, and is only made possible by the people who go to the meetups, and the organizations who open their doors to allow us to meet as a community.
